1,4,7-Tri-Boc-10-(carboxymethyl)-1,4,7,10-tetraazacyclododecane
1,4,7-Tri-Boc-10-(carboxymethyl)-1,4,7,10-tetraazacyclododecane (CAS: 247193-74-4) is a protected cyclen derivative with the empirical formula C25H46N4O8 and a molecular weight of 530.65 g/mol. This compound serves as a key building block in organic synthesis, enabling the attachment of the cyclen macrocycle to various molecular scaffolds. It is valuable for research in supramolecular chemistry and the development of novel chelating agents and functionalised molecules.

Molecular Scaffold Attachment
This compound is utilised as a building block for conjugating the cyclen macrocycle to larger molecular structures. Its protected nature allows for controlled functionalisation and integration into complex molecular designs.
Research in Medicinal Chemistry
It has been employed in studies exploring selective RNA cleavage, such as the targeted disruption of the HIV-1 TAR-RNA with peptide-cyclen conjugates. This highlights its potential in developing novel therapeutic agents.
Chelation and Complexation Studies
As a derivative of cyclen, it is relevant for research in coordination chemistry and the development of metal ion chelators. The protected functional groups allow for tailored synthesis of complexation agents.
